Join Devin here: http://bit.ly/joindevin.Built around the premise that it should be easy to donate your car, boat or RV to a charity, the iDonate donor engagement platform has become a full service product suite to help nonprofits make donations easier for their donors.Preliminary Interview with Ray Gary, the CEO of iDonate.The following is a brief pre-interview that provides context for the recorded interview you may watch or listen to at the top of this article.Crowdfunding page:What is the purpose of your crowdfunding campaign?iDonate was born out of a higher call to unlock giving potential and make nonprofit operations easier and more effective. We were inspired to make it possible and easy to give out of cash and out of wealth, using both vehicles to help move the 2 percent.We invented the world’s first noncash gateway where we electronically process vehicles, boats, stock, and many unique assets such as grain and collectibles – even llamas!!!
